04-18-10 Catching Jewls at DVL
Went fishing at DVL this morning I got to the lake at 0830 AM and fished for 2 1/2 hours. There were several boats on the lake due to the National Bass West Tournament and the regular weekend recreational fishermen
I launched my boat and decided to fish a few points Knowing that the bigger bass are holding in deeper water, I targeted them in 20-30 ft. I pulled out the old trusty C-rig and on the third cast tap, tap, tap, set the hook and landed a 5 pounder in the boat I repositioned the boat made another cast. I felt a nice bump and then nothing. Knowing that Mr. bass was still there with my bait in his cross hairs I patiently waited within 45 seconds to a minute Mr. Bass could not resist the offering and decided to inhale the bait. I immediately set the hook and another healthy "JEWL" LMB was in the boat
Two boats came in the area I was fishing with their outboards screaming I decided to move to another location and try my luck. Got to another spot and positioned my boat. A few cast later same results 'fish in the boat". Due to the LA Lakers playing today I decided to call it a day and support my favorite team. Go Lakers and go DVL LMB. Tight Lines.........
